=== Chapter 51 ===

David and his father have a tearful reunion. Calamity sees that this is the Steelheart of this world and that he isn't evil. They fade back into their own world, back on the space station. Calamity is almost in anguish that all humans are not evil destroyers. David asks him if that is his fear, that humans are not inherently bad. He collapses and fades away. The station starts to fall to the earth. David embraces his powers to save them.
